Method and system for audio routing in a vehicle mounted communication system

Abstract
A system and method for routing audio for a vehicle mounted communication system includes activating (210) a (Push-To-Talk) PTT button associated with a handheld or rear microphone and determining (220) whether a short range wireless device is operationally coupled with the vehicle mounted communication device. In accordance with an embodiment, first audio signals received (260) from a microphone of the short range wireless device are transmitted to a remote party (265) when the short range wireless device is operationally coupled to the vehicle mounted communication device. Second audio signals received (270) from a remote party are routed (275) to a speaker of the short range wireless device, when the short range wireless device is operationally coupled with the vehicle mounted communication device and the PTT button is activated.

9. A method of routing audio for a vehicle mounted communication system, the method comprising:
-
activating a (Push-To-Talk) PTT button associated with a handheld microphone; making a first determination of whether a short range wireless device is operationally coupled with a wireless communication module, comprised in the vehicle mounted communication device; making a second determination, via a hook sense circuit configured to detect whether the handheld microphone is located in its on-hook location or whether it has been physically removed from its on-hook location and is thus off-hook, of whether the handheld microphone is operating in an on-hook mode or an off-hook mode; switch to receiving first audio signals from a second microphone comprised in a short range wireless device communicatively coupled to the vehicle mounted communication system when the first determination is that the short range wireless device is operationally coupled with the wireless communication module and the second determination is that the handheld microphone is operating in the on hook mode; and switch to receiving first audio signals from the handheld microphone when the first determination is that the short range wireless device is operationally coupled with the wireless communication module and the second determination is that the handheld microphone is operating in the off hook mode. - View Dependent Claims (10, 11, 12)
